For the absolute most practical sink that is outdoor you’ll have case by having a countertop set up in advance, plus the sink could have both hot and cool water materials along with a drain running to a dry well. In only 1 day, you’ll have a stylish and practical outside cooking area by having a outside sink.

1. Put up Provide Lines

To start, run a supply pipe that is rated for outside usage in the home. If you would like have heated water running outside, additionally insulate the piping. For better drainage, slope the pipes somewhat, then install these with two-hole clamps every four foot or less. Only at that time, install the shutoff valves and empty plugs at the cheapest points associated with plumbing system.

2. Link the homely House and Exterior Plumbing

Given that the supply piping is with in position, run it through your house wall surface toward the outside kitchen or over through the bottom of the base cabinet that is sink’s. Utilize thread adapters in order to connect the supply pipelines into the sink. For a tighter seal, use tape that is plumber’s the adapters.

3. Install Extra Outdoor Sink Plumbing

For the sink that is properly working you’ll want to use a drain pipe for the sink trap. Install the PVC drainpipe by having an adapter to properly link it to the sink trap.

4. Dig a Dry Well

At the least 10 feet from your own patio or deck area, start digging a hole — sloped downward — for the drainage pipeline to clear into a dry well. Dig a trench to the well sloping at a level with a minimum of 1/4 inches per base. Run the PVC pipe drain line through the trench, the diameter of this pipeline staying at minimum one . 5 ins.

5. Fill the Dry Well

Drill a slot for the drain piping within the relative side of the drain bucket in addition to a grid of punch holes within the base, then destination the drain bucket in the opening. The top the bucket should really be two ins below grade. Now, install the drainage pipeline to the hole, and fill the drain bucket with coarse gravel to help appropriate water drainage.
